Software Engineer - Backend
About this role
ABOUT ARTIAN
Artian AI is building agentic AI automation for financial services. Our platform enables reliable, autonomous AI agents to execute business-critical workflows across regulated enterprise environments.
We are an in-person team in New York, building at the intersection of AI, enterprise software, workflow automation, and financial services. We move with urgency, take ownership, communicate transparently, and care deeply about doing excellent work. We are looking for people who are grounded under pressure, learn quickly, earn trust with teammates and customers, and want to help define how AI agents are deployed safely and effectively in the enterprise.
About the Role
Artian AI is looking for a Software Engineer - Backend to help build the platform infrastructure behind our agentic AI automation product. You will work on the services, APIs, data models, orchestration systems, integrations, and reliability foundations that enable AI agents to operate inside enterprise financial-services environments.
This role is ideal for an engineer who enjoys building production software, cares about reliability and clean abstractions, and wants to work closely with AI, product, and customer-facing teams to ship meaningful functionality quickly.
WHAT YOU’LL DO
- Build backend services, APIs, workflows, and platform primitives for Artian’s AI automation platform.
- Design systems for orchestration, state management, permissions, observability, and integration with enterprise systems.
- Work closely with AI/ML engineers to expose model and agent capabilities through robust production services.
- Build secure, scalable data flows across customer workflows and internal platform components.
- Improve platform reliability, performance, testing, deployment, and developer velocity.
- Collaborate with product and solutions engineering to turn customer requirements into reusable platform capabilities.
- Debug and resolve issues across the stack in a fast-moving production environment.
WHAT WE’RE LOOKING FOR
- Strong Python engineering skills and experience building backend systems in production.
- Experience designing APIs, services, data models, queues, jobs, workflow engines, or distributed systems.
- Familiarity with databases, cloud infrastructure, observability, testing, and deployment practices.
- Ability to write clean, maintainable, well-tested code.
- Strong product sense and an interest in building systems that customers rely on.
- High ownership, clear communication, and comfort operating in ambiguity.
NICE TO HAVE
- BS in Computer Science or a closely related engineering discipline, or equivalent industry experience.
- Experience building enterprise SaaS, workflow automation, developer platforms, or data-intensive systems.
- Experience integrating with financial-services systems, document systems, CRMs, ERPs, or other enterprise tools.
- Experience with AI/ML platforms, LLM applications, or agent orchestration systems.
- Experience in security-conscious or regulated environments.
WHY JOIN ARTIAN
- Build the core platform for deploying autonomous agents in real enterprise workflows.
- Work closely with AI engineers and customer-facing teams on high-impact product problems.
- Join an in-person New York team with high ownership and direct customer feedback.
- Help define the backend architecture for a new category of enterprise AI software.